Taxonomic Classification

Rank Ant-heap Small White Botta's pocket gopher
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Arthropoda (Arthropods)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Insecta (Insects)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) Rodentia (Rodents)
Family Pieridae Geomyidae
Genus Dixeia Thomomys
Species Dixeia pigea Thomomys bottae

Evolutionary Relationship

Ant-heap Small White and Botta's pocket gopher share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
